INSTALLATION GUIDE

1.

Make sure that all the packing materials

are removed from the inside of the door.

2.

Check the oven for any damage, such

as misaligned or bent door, damaged door

seals and sealing surface, broken or loose

door hinges and latches and dents inside the

cavity or on the door. If there is any damage,

do not operate the oven but contact qualified

service personnel.

3.

This microwave oven must be placed

on a flat, stable surface to hold its weight

and the heaviest food likely to be cooked in

the oven.

4.

Do not place the oven where heat,

moisture, or high humidity are generated, or

near combustible materials.

5.

For correct operation, the oven must

have sufficient airflow. Allow 20cm of space

above the oven, 10cm at back and 5cm at

both sides. Do not cover or block any

openings on the appliance. Do not remove

feet on which oven stands.

6.

Do not operate the oven without glass

tray, roller support, and shaft in their proper

positions.

7.

Make sure that the power supply cord is

undamaged and does not run under the oven

or over any hot or sharp surface.

8.

The socket must be readily accessible

so that it can be easily unplugged in an

emergency.

GROUNDING INSTRUCTIONS

This appliance must be grounded. In the event of an electrical short circuit, grounding

reduces risk of electric shock by providing an escape wire for the electric current.

WARNING: Improper use of the grounding plug can result in a risk of electric shock.

Electrical Requirements

The electrical requirements are a 120 volt 60 Hz, AC only, 20 amp. It is recommended that

a separate circuit serving only the oven be provided. The oven is equipped with a 3-prong

grounding plug. It must be plugged into a wall receptacle that is properly installed and

grounded.
